ram leela promotions-showbizbitesRam Leela 1st Monday box office collections reveal that the movie did pretty well on the start of week day. The film earned handsome income, as it was being expected. The film’s earning on 1st Monday is great despite the presence of heavyweight Krrish 3. Ram Leela 4th day box office collections are 8 crore at the domestic box office. The film will keep earning handosme collections in the days to come and a good business will keep happening in next few days. The film will soon surpass the 100 crore business. Ram Leela has potential to join the 100 crore club and it could do so soon. Ranveer Singh’s fisrt lavish release has made him big star. Deepika Padukone is already the biggest start whose movies earn more than 100 crores at the box office.

Deepika Padukone is called the actress who delivers blockbusters. Yes, her last all movies surpassed 100 crore business even more like Chennai Express. Ram Leela 1st Monday box office collections now reveal that the film has now made 60.60 crore at the domestic box office, which is great in 4 days’ time.
